To celebrate World Book Day, the students of Class II joyfully stepped into the magical world of stories through an exciting and imaginative “Mix Bag Activity.” The classroom transformed into a vibrant storytelling arena where creativity, expression, and confidence took center stage.
Each child eagerly picked a chit from the mystery bag, revealing the name of a story. With curious minds and sparkling enthusiasm, they then explored a collection of props, thoughtfully selecting items that best matched their story. From crowns and capes to baskets and puppets, every prop added life and charm to their narration.
One by one, the young storytellers came forward, weaving their tales with expressions, voice modulation, and dramatic flair. The activity not only strengthened their speaking skills but also encouraged quick thinking, imagination, and a deeper connection with literature.
The “Mix Bag Activity” truly turned reading into a delightful adventure, proving that books are not just to be read—but to be lived, felt, and shared.
